Hospitality Management Wages Near Billings

Billings is part of the Billings, MT metro area (BLS area code 13740). Where MSA-level wages are published, the table below shows MSA medians; otherwise it falls back to Montana statewide.

OccupationMedian WageSourceCOL-Adjusted (US=100)
Lodging Manager$74,950Billings, MT$80,160
Food Service Manager$66,980Billings, MT$71,636
Meeting, Convention, and Event Planner$48,010Billings, MT$51,348

Source: BLS, May 2025 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ics publishes wage data at the metro (MSA) and state level – not by individual city.
